What does Sa mean and where does it come from?
Sa is a versatile name appearing in various cultures. In Japan, it is often associated with nature and beauty, reflecting the importance of flowers and the natural world in Japanese culture. The story of Sa
Sa is a relatively modern name, first appearing in US records in 1983. With 73 total births recorded, Sa remains relatively uncommon. The name has grown more popular over time, rising from #13948 in 2010 to #1824 in 2023. Sa is used for both genders: 66% female and 34% male.
